В современном цифровом мире базы данных стали неотъемлемой частью функционирования множества организаций. Они играют ключевую роль в хранении, управлении и доступе к информации, что делает их необходимыми для эффективного функционирования бизнеса. Понимание важности оптимизации баз данных становится невероятно актуальным, особенно в условиях быстрого роста объема данных и необходимости обеспечения мгновенного доступа к ним.
Преимущества баз данных:
Централизованное хранение данных: Базы данных позволяют хранить большие объемы информации в одном месте, что упрощает управление и обеспечивает консистентность данных. Это особенно важно для компаний с множеством подразделений и операций.
Более эффективный доступ: Благодаря базам данных пользователи могут быстро находить и извлекать нужную информацию с помощью запросов. Это способствует принятию более обоснованных решений и улучшению производительности бизнеса.
Безопасность данных: Современные базы данных предоставляют механизмы защиты данных, такие как шифрование и аутентификация, что обеспечивает сохранность конфиденциальной информации.
Совместное использование данных: Базы данных позволяют нескольким пользователям работать с одними и теми же данными одновременно, обеспечивая совместную работу и обмен информацией.
Оптимизация баз данных:
Индексирование: Создание правильных индексов на таблицах ускоряет процесс поиска данных. Оптимизированные индексы позволяют минимизировать время выполнения запросов.
Нормализация данных: Разделение данных на связанные таблицы уменьшает дублирование и обеспечивает целостность данных.
Кэширование: Использование кэшей помогает уменьшить нагрузку на базу данных, сохраняя часто запрашиваемые данные в оперативной памяти.
Оптимизированные запросы: Правильно составленные запросы уменьшают нагрузку на базу данных и ускоряют выполнение операций.
Масштабирование: Выбор подходящей системы управления базами данных и масштабирование её по мере роста бизнеса обеспечивают стабильную производительность.
Резервное копирование и восстановление: Регулярное создание резервных копий данных и разработка плана восстановления позволяют минимизировать потерю информации в случае сбоев.
Заключение:
Эффективная работа с базами данных – это не только обеспечение хранения и доступа к информации, но и ключевой элемент успешной операционной деятельности организации. Понимание преимуществ баз данных и применение оптимизационных методов помогут компаниям справляться с растущими объемами данных и добиваться более высокой эффективности бизнеса в целом.
При работе с данными существует фундаментальная необходимость категоризировать или ранжировать различные записи. Например, вы можете ранжировать команды по их баллам, сотрудников по их зарплате и т.д. Большинство из нас выполняет вычисления, используя функции, которые возвращают одно значение. В этой статье мы рассмотрим, как использовать функцию ранжирования SQL Server для возврата совокупного значения для определенной группы строк.
Redis — это бесплатное хранилище данных в памяти с открытым исходным кодом, известное своей очень низкой задержкой. Он предоставляет набор команд для работы с кластером Redis и его данными. В этой статье мы узнаем, как использовать эти команды для изменения параметров запуска для кластера Redis. Базовый После установки Redis на свой сервер вы можете
MySQL Workbench — это визуальный инструмент, используемый для проектирования и моделирования баз данных MySQL, доступный для всех операционных систем, включая Mac, Linux и Windows. В этой статье мы поймем, что такое рабочая среда MySQL. Разобравшись с рабочей средой MySQL, мы перечислим некоторые альтернативы рабочей среде MySQL. Что такое верстак MySQL Инструментальные средства MySQL устанавливаются путем загрузки
Секционирование — это процесс, при котором большие таблицы базы данных делятся на отдельные таблицы, но обрабатываются как одна таблица. Мы можем сделать разделы в базе данных с помощью MySQL и разместить данные в соответствии с этими разделами. В базе данных MySQL поддерживается только горизонтальный раздел, и он бывает шести типов. В этом посте разбиение на RANGE будет подробно
Redis — это хранилище данных в памяти. Это означает, что он хранит данные в системной памяти. Возможность хранить данные в ОЗУ очень важна для повышения производительности, поскольку не требует полного кругового обращения к диску для выборки данных. Однако хранение данных в памяти имеет существенный недостаток. Когда размер данных растет экспоненциально, для обработки данных требуется больший объем ОЗУ. Добавление дополнительной
Резервное копирование — важная функция в средах конфиденциальных данных, таких как базы данных. Они позволяют нам выполнять реставрацию в случае сбоев и ошибок. Одним из примеров такой среды является база данных, такая как Redis. Поскольку это база данных находиться в памяти, простая ошибка, такая как сбой питания, может привести к потере данных. Поэтому важно, чтобы ваши
В Redis моментальный снимок относится к процессу и методу обеспечения постоянства данных из системной памяти в постоянном месте, таком как системный диск. Хотя Redis является хранилищем данных в памяти, он предоставляет различные методы для хранения и восстановления данных на системный диск и с него. В этой статье мы обсудим, как использовать постоянство в базе данных
MySQL — это популярная RDMS, используемая для управления данными веб-сайта или приложения с помощью языка запросов, известного как SQL. Данные веб-сайтов хранятся в виде таблиц, и для вставки больших объемов данных потребуется довольно много времени, для этого SQL предлагает различные способы для массовой вставки данных. В этом посте мы изучим вставку большого количества данных с помощью одного
Разделение базы данных MySQL — это процесс, в котором данные, помещенные в таблицы, далее разделяются на небольшие таблицы; что позволяет легко обрабатывать большие объемы данных. MySQL — это база данных, которая очень популярна среди баз данных SQL для управления данными. MySQL поддерживает только горизонтальное разбиение. В MySQL существует шесть типов разбиения, один из которых — это разбиение по
В MySQL можно создать резервную копию данных, создав их клон или копию, поэтому в случае любой неудачи их можно будет получить из своего клона. Для новых пользователей MySQL это популярный инструмент управления базами данных для реляционных баз данных (SQL); он управляет данными, размещая их в таблицах, которые не только помогают разработчикам легко управлять ими в хорошо структурированном